Five Years Into the Flash Wave

The storage industry is famous for being rather slow to adopt change. The creation of data continues to grow at a staggering rate leaving IT organizations struggling to keep up. It has been about five years since the wave of flash storage started sweeping across the enterprise (Fusion-io started shipping in 2007 and EMC added enterprise-class flash to storage arrays in 2008); it is still early days in the adoption of flash technology. ...

Tegile Systems, a pioneer in primary storage de-duplication in virtualized server and desktop environments, announced today that Billion Automobile, GMC’s fourth largest U.S. dealership, has implemented Tegile’s Zebi Storage Array to serve its host of databases, file services, ADP data, as well as deliver strong performance for a positive experience to the company’s 500 virtual desktop users.

Billion Automobile is a large Midwest auto dealership with 16 locations in Iowa, Nebraska and South Dakota. The family-owned company, which was founded ...
